Wyo. Stat. § 17-19-704: Action by written consent.

(a) Unless limited or prohibited by the articles or bylaws, action required or permitted by this act to be taken at a members' meeting may be taken without a meeting if notice of the proposed action is given to all voting members and the action is approved by ninety percent (90%) of the members entitled to vote on the action. The action shall be evidenced by one (1) or more written consents describing the action approved, signed either manually or in facsimile, by the requisite number of members entitled to vote on the action, and delivered to the corporation for inclusion in the minutes or filing with the corporate records.

(b) If not otherwise determined under W.S. 17-19-703 or 17-19-707, the record date for determining members entitled to take action without a meeting is the date the first member signs the consent under subsection (a) of this section.

(c) A consent signed under this section has the effect of a meeting vote and may be described as such in any document filed with the secretary of state.
